How To Fix P2008 - Overtime not permitted (is outside of core time breaks)


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: P2 - Messages for HR Time Management

  • Message number: 008

  • Message text: Overtime not permitted (is outside of core time breaks)

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message P2008 - Overtime not permitted (is outside of core time breaks) ?

    The SAP error message P2008 "Overtime not permitted (is outside of core time breaks)" typically occurs in the context of time management and payroll processing within SAP systems, particularly when dealing with employee time records and overtime calculations. This error indicates that the overtime hours being recorded fall outside of the defined core working hours or breaks set in the system.

    Cause:

    1. Core Time Configuration: The employee's working schedule may have defined core hours during which overtime is permitted. If the recorded overtime falls outside these hours, the system will trigger this error.
    2. Breaks Configuration: If there are defined breaks in the employee's schedule, any overtime recorded during these breaks may also lead to this error.
    3. Time Evaluation Settings: The time evaluation settings in the SAP system may not allow for overtime to be recorded outside of the specified core hours.
    4. Employee Group/Type Settings: Different employee groups or types may have different rules regarding overtime, and the employee in question may not be eligible for overtime during certain hours.

    Solution:

    1. Check Core Time Settings: Review the core time settings for the employee's work schedule. Ensure that the overtime hours being recorded fall within the allowed core hours.
    2. Adjust Time Entries: If the overtime hours are indeed outside of the core time, consider adjusting the time entries to fall within the permitted hours.
    3. Modify Work Schedule: If necessary, modify the employee's work schedule to allow for overtime during the required hours.
    4. Consult with HR/Payroll: If you are unsure about the configuration or need to make changes, consult with your HR or payroll department to ensure compliance with company policies and labor laws.
    5. Review Time Evaluation Configuration: Check the time evaluation configuration in SAP to ensure that it aligns with the company's overtime policies.
